Understanding Auto Locksmith Services
Auto locksmiths are specialists who focus on the installation, repair, and unlocking of lorries. Their know-how extends beyond common locksmith duties, as they have particular knowledge associated to automotive security systems. Below is a detailed list of services that auto locksmiths generally use:
| Service | Description |
|---|---|
| Key Replacement | Development of new keys, including standard, transponder, and clever keys. |
| Lockout Assistance | Help for individuals who inadvertently lock themselves out of their cars. |
| Ignition Repair | Repairing or replacing malfunctioning ignition switches. |
| Key Programming | Configuring transponder and smart keys for particular vehicle models. |
| Broken Key Extraction | Safely getting rid of broken keys from door locks or ignitions. |
| Key Duplication | Creating copies of existing keys for spare usage. |
| Remote Key Programming | Establishing remote access for locking and unlocking the vehicle. |
| Security System Installation | Setting up sophisticated security functions, consisting of alarms and immobilizers. |

Finding Auto Locksmiths Near You
When browsing for an auto locksmith, it's vital to consider numerous elements to ensure you find a reputable and trustworthy service. Here are some steps to assist you:
1. Online Search
Use online search engine and online directory sites to find auto locksmiths in your location. Typing "auto locksmiths near me" typically yields a list of local services.
2. Inspect Reviews and Ratings
Before selecting a locksmith, check online evaluations and ratings. Sites like Yelp, Google Reviews, and the Better Business Bureau can supply insights into the experiences of previous clients.
3. Request Recommendations
Word of mouth can be one of your finest resources. Ask buddies, household, or associates if they can recommend a reliable auto locksmith.
4. Confirm Credentials
Make certain the locksmith is certified, guaranteed, and bonded. This ensures that you are dealing with an expert who fulfills industry standards.
5. Car Key Cutting Get a Quote
Contact several locksmiths to compare prices and services. Be cautious of any locksmith who provides a quote that's considerably lower than the others, as this could suggest hidden charges.
6. Look for Availability
Select a locksmith that offers 24/7 emergency situation services. This is especially essential for lockouts, which can take place at any time.
7. Experience Matters
Inquire about the locksmith's experience with your specific vehicle make and model. Some automobiles have unique locking systems that require specialized knowledge.
8. Ask about Technology
With the advancement of technology, lots of cars now come geared up with electronic locks and smart keys. Make sure the locksmith is up-to-date with the current tools and techniques.

Frequently Asked Questions About Auto Locksmiths
Q1: How much does it cost to hire an auto locksmith?
A: The cost differs depending on the service you need, the locksmith's area, and the complexity of the task. Services can range from ₤ 50 to ₤ 400.
Q2: Are auto locksmiths offered 24/7?
A: Many auto locksmiths provide 24/7 emergency situation services, but it's a good idea to validate accessibility ahead of time.
Q3: Do I need to reveal proof of ownership to get a new key?
A: Yes, professional locksmiths generally need proof of ownership to prevent unauthorized duplication of your vehicle's keys.
Q4: Can a locksmith program my wise key?
A: Yes, the majority of auto locksmiths have the tools and proficiency to program modern clever keys and transponders.
Q5: What should I do if my ignition won't turn?
A: If you experience problems with your ignition, it's finest to consult a locksmith or mechanic to identify the issue accurately.
